Lumbini is the birthplace of Lord Buddha.

This place is famous for being the birthplace of Lord Buddha. It is also holy because Queen Maya Devi gave birth to Siddhartha Gautama there. Siddhartha Gautama lived between 623 and 543 BCE. He founded Buddhism as Gautama Buddha.

The Lumbini Tour Package includes Maya Devi Temple, Kudan, and Devadaha. It also passes Aurorakot, Gotihawa, Tilaurakot, Sagarhawa, Niglihawa, and Ramagrama. These places are significant to Buddha’s enlightenment, life, and death.

Lumbini consists of many temples, monasteries, and other constructions. Puskarini, a holy pond where the Buddha’s mother bathed before giving birth to Buddha, lies in Lumbini. Lumbini Nepal is a famous Buddhist pilgrimage site in the Rupan Delhi district of Nepal.

Maya Devi Temple

Maya Devi temple is the main attraction of our Lumbini tour. It is also called the spiritual heart of Lumbini Nepal. Queen Maya Devi gave birth to Lord Buddha in the temple around 563 BC. The sacred garden adjoins this temple and is also essential.

The park comprises a Pillar of Ashoka, maroon—and saffron-robed monks, an old piece of stupas, and the sacred Bodhi Tree, among other things. You can find a separate ticket inspection booth and entrance inside the temple premises. This place is well-secure as it is one of the most famous religious sites in the world.

You can’t take photographs inside the Maya Devi temple; you will see the hoarding board indicating the restriction on pictures. Inside the temple premises, you can see the drawing portraying the birth of Lord Buddha. The oldest Ashoka pillar in Nepal is another highlight of the Lumbini tour. Emperor Ashoka (249 BC), who visited the park, erected it.

You will see the sandstone carvings of Buddha’s birth. People worship Queen Maya Devi, a Hindu mother goddess, at that place. Beneath the stone is the spot where Buddha was born. This Maya Devi temple is the heart of Lumbini.

The Lumbini Garden

The Lumbini garden is attached to the temple, where the Indian Emperor Ashoka erected the pillar around 245 BC. The garden saves the exact birthplace of Buddha. But, people call the entire area of the temple the garden.

Pushkarni pond

It is another attraction of the Lumbini tour. It is the sacred pond where Maya Devi bathed before the birth of Buddha. The dots around the grounds show the ruined foundation of giant bricks of stupas and monasteries. They date back to the 2nd century and the 9th century A.D. The pond lies to the south of the temple.

Place nearby Lumbini

Kudan

Kudan is about 4.5 km south of Tilaurakot to take on our Lumbini tour. It’s a large mound of structural ruins and a pool close to the ruins of stupas and monasteries. Their area unit is to the Kasaya Stupa, where a Kasaya (monks wore a yellow gown) was conferring to Lord Buddha.

It is where King Suddhodhana met Lord Buddha for the first time. He met Lord Buddha once he came from cosmic enlightenment.

Ramagram

Ramagram is the maternal home of Buddha. We can also see the biggest stupa from here. People believe that the stupa is from around 600 B.C. Ramagram is a brick mound on the bank of the Jharahi River and also one of the eight Astha Dhatu(relics) of Lord Buddha. It is 7 meters high.

Aurorakot

It may be a massive rectangular fortified space with the remains of an associate. Also, the ancient fosse and brick fortifications east of Niglihawa. Aurorakot is about 10 km northeast of Taulihawa.

Nighthawk

It is a vital site for the Lumbini tour that lies 7 km north of Taulihawa. The place consists of broken pieces of Ashkan Pillar near the large pond. It is also known that Kanakmuni Buddha was born, enlightened, and met his father in this place. Locals regard this place as a significant religious place for Buddhists. This place holds a high value for research scholars.

Sagarhawa

Sagarhawa is another place on the Lumbini tour. It is rectangular and lies west of the Banganga River, about 3.5 km north of Tilaurakot.
